The Department of Physical Therapy is currently seeking a temporary Teacher Assistant to work in Coral Gables, FL. The Teacher Assistant provides grading support for undergraduate classes; development of rubrics for formative and summative assessments; examination and measured assessment of student work; provide quantitative and qualitative feedback to students; data entry and statistical analysis of results.
CORE JOB FUNCTIONS
  • Helps Teachers with lesson preparation, including collecting materials and setting up equipment. Reviews lessons or lectures with students on a one-on-one basis or in small groups.
  • Supervises students in class, between classes, and during examinations.
  • Assists with tracking attendance, grading assignments, and calculating grades.
  • Gives extra help to students who need special accommodations or are struggling with a concept. Assists students with special learning requirements, including disabilities or English as a second language students.
  • Attends faculty meetings and parent conferences as needed.
  • Collaborates with the Teacher to identify students' issues and recommend solutions.
  • Observes the state, school and class rules, and regulations.
  • Adheres to University and unit-level policies and safeguards University assets.
CORE QUALIFICATIONS
Education:
High school diploma or equivalent
Experience:
Minimum 1 year of experience
Department Specific Functions
  • The Teacher Assistant will work within the Department of Physical Therapy, supporting the delivery of Gross Anatomy courses.
  • The primary responsibility of the Teacher Assistant will be to assist in open labs and dissection sessions.
  • This includes providing guidance and support to students during dissection activities, ensuring safety protocols are followed, and facilitating the learning process in the laboratory setting.
  • The Teacher Assistant will collaborate with course instructors to prepare materials, set up laboratory equipment, and organize instructional resources.
  • Additionally, they may assist in grading assignments, conducting review sessions, and providing supplemental instruction as needed.
  • The role requires strong communication skills, attention to detail, and a solid understanding of human anatomy.
  • The Teacher Assistant will play a key role in enhancing the educational experience of the Doctor of Physical Therapy students enrolled in Gross Anatomy courses.
